The 11.6-inch display has a Full HD resolution and it’s powered by Intel Apollo Lake N3350 quad-core CPU with Intel UHD Graphics 500 GPU. Since it works with Windows OS, it’s important to note that it’s equipped with 4GB RAM so you’ll be able to multitask between several apps without issues. Of course, the 128GB SSD will be of great help for that too.

KNote Go’s body is made out of aluminum and it’s pretty thin – just 8.6 mm. It also sports a magnetic keyboard so you can choose how to use it – as a tablet or as a laptop.
